General Description

The Staffing Scheduler will work with the team to ensure adequate numbers of nursing and care staff are scheduled on each shift, will manage timecard processing, support compliance with policies and procedures outlined by Martha & Mary and Washington State Labor Laws.

Wage is from $16.50/hr. up to $18.20/hr. based off years of applicable experience as determined by HR and the hiring manager

Schedule:

*7am-3pm 3/days a week, and 1 weekend a month*

As a member of the scheduling team, duties and responsibilities may include:

  • Complete, update and maintain staffing schedules for nursing staff, transportation, restorative and the staffing office.
  • Complete, update and maintain the Open Shift Calendar.
  • Strive to fill shifts with appropriate staff when staff call off duty.
  • Assist with scheduling emergency transportation (i.e. snow days) when needed.
  • Coordinate new nursing staff orientations with mentors.
  • Process, review, approve and maintain timekeeping slips/communications as required
  • Record and track nursing staff attendance issues; provide data to Managers weekly for completion of Corrective Action Notices.
  • Track planned versus actual staffing.
  • Track license/certifications and notify staff whose license/certification are due to expire.
  • Conduct rounds to each unit as necessary to collect outgoing mail, timekeeping slips and census reports and communicate with staff
  • Update and post census/staffing as required.
